The bachelor's program at South Georgia State College was ranked #1,409 on College Factual's Best Schools for nursing list. It is also ranked #47 in Georgia.
During the 2020-2021 academic year, South Georgia State College handed out 35 bachelor's degrees in nursing. This is an increase of 35% over the previous year when 26 degrees were handed out.
While getting their bachelor's degree at South Georgia State College, nursing students borrow a median amount of $19,740 in student loans. This is not too bad considering that the median debt load of all nursing bachelor's degree recipients across the country is $27,000.

Of the 44 nursing students who graduated with a associate's degree in 2020-2021 from South Georgia State College, about 11% were men and 89% were women.
The majority of associate's degree recipients in this major at South Georgia State College are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 77%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from South Georgia State College with a associate's in nursing.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 7 |
Hispanic or Latino | 2 |
White | 34 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 1 |
Of the 35 students who graduated with a Bachelor’s in nursing from South Georgia State College in 2021, 11% were men and 89% were women.
The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at South Georgia State College are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 83% of students f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from South Georgia State College with a bachelor's in nursing.
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
---|---|
Asian | 0 |
Black or African American | 3 |
Hispanic or Latino | 3 |
White | 29 |
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
Other Races | 0 |
